    These are few things which will help you in understanding everything... using iloc

    In iloc, [initial row:ending row, initial column:ending column]

    case 1: if you want only last column --- df.iloc[:,-1] & df.iloc[:,-1:] this means that you want only the last column...

    case 2: if you want all columns and all rows except the last column --- df.iloc[:,:-1] this means that you want all columns and all rows except the last column...

    case 3: if you want only last row --- df.iloc[-1:,:] & df.iloc[-1,:] this means that you want only the last row...

    case 4: if you want all columns and all rows except the last row --- df.iloc[:-1,:] this means that you want all columns and all rows except the last column...

    case 5: if you want all columns and all rows except the last row and last column --- df.iloc[:-1,:-1] this means that you want all columns and all rows except the last column and last row...
